Dhanbad, Dec 8: Tata Steel Foundation (TSF) has partnered with The Energy and Resources Institute (TERI) to spread awareness of a sustainable environment to teachers and students of the region.
In this regard, TSF and TERI organised a workshop on ‘Be Ecomatic’ at JRD Tata Auditorium, GM Office Jamadoba with an objective to build and strengthen the scope of teachers and encourage young minds (students) to participate in activities and initiatives at the school and community level for the solution of a sustainable environment,
Notably, a total of 140 students along with the teachers of five schools of the region including Tata DAV School, Jamadoba, DAV Model School, CFRI, DAV Public School, Alkusa and Tata DAV School, Sijua participated in the workshop.
The workshop was conducted under the leadership of Ravi Sankar Das, Jatin Kumar Choudhary and Mohammad Abdullah Atiq from TERI through interactive sessions in which the students were actively engaged and learnt about waste management, recycling procedures, composting and other topics.
The students and teachers also participated in a variety of group activities to gain a better understanding of waste management, recycling processes, etc.
